My square eyes woke up this morning and searched for the remote control. My usual hop through the listings woke me suddenly, a new channel - "Game Network". Wohoo .

A quick browse through the listings for the day looked hopefull, "Previews and Reviews, Full Immersion, GJ Live, Game Clip Special etc.". And indeed the first program seemed to be as expected, 3/4 of the screen showing realtime footage of the game being reviewed along with a softly softly voice over reviewing how bad a game it actually was !. This was then followed with some pretty weird low budget animations all cutting short early for 'coming soon' texts. Then DISASTER, the signal froze, no more picture aaaarrrrggggggh, but fortunately only for about 10 mins, my new found Favourite Channel was live again :)

So the programmes continued, into a rather unsteady camera view of a girl sat on a blow up blue chair introducing the programme, which seemed to contain three people sat in blow up chairs reviewing a Star Trek game, I say "seemed to" because only a few words were in English, thats right it was a foreign import of a game review show. I think they were talking Italian, but I'm not sure! And it continued, the next programme spouted out the rules of their show, again in the same language I still didn't understand. Then follows a Game clip Special, again not in English and with really weird backing music.

There we have it my perfect channel came and went within 30 minutes, pulled away by the broadcasters importing of game shows rather than producing something original for our fair isle. Oh well back to .tv I guess for yet another tutorial on Paint shop pro

If anyone fancies learning a foreign language and catching up on games at the same time then the new channel is on 223 Sky Digital, let me know what you think ?....
